1 State Agency of Ukraine on Exclusion Zone Management 1.3 Plans of Ukraine on Management of Disused Sealed Radioactive Sources IAEA CEG Workshop «International Programmes for Management of Disused Radioactive Sources in Russia and Countries of Former Soviet Union» April2013 IAEA, Vienna 1
2 Legal Basis and Strategy for RW Management Legal Basis: there are 2 basic laws on RW management in Ukraine Strategy for RW Management Adopted in 2009 Approved by the Order of the Government General term of implementation of Strategy is timed for 50 years ( ) Realization of the Strategy will be carried out in 3 stages. State Program on RW Management Adopted in September 2008 Program Status Law of Ukraine General term of implementation is timed for 10 years ( ) 2
3 State Administration Body in the sphere of RW Management The State Agency of Ukraine on Exclusion Zone Management is the State Administration Body in the sphere of RW Management SAEZ is the central body of executive power with activity directed and coordinated by the Cabinet of Ministers of Ukraine by the Minister of Ecology of Ukraine 3
4 State System of RW Accounting State system of RW Accounting SAEZ creation and organization of Register and Cadastre maintenance Ukrainian State Corporation Radon Register and Cadastre maintenance State Inventories: (plan) Regional Center Kyiv Radon SSE Centralized enterprise for the RW Management Regional Center Dnipropetrovs'k Radon RW Register Regional Center Lviv Radon Main information and analytical center Regional Center Donetsk Radon Cadastre of repositories Regional Center Kharkiv Radon Regional Center Odessa Radon 4
5 Specialized Enterprises on Radioactive Waste Management USC Radon special enterprises according to the issued licenses carry out the following types of activity Storage of solid and liquid RW, disused SRS Decontamination of special cloths, underwear, special protection means Transportation of RW and disused SRS Elimination of the consequences of radiation accidents 5
6 SE SSE Centralized enterprise for the RW Management Scientific and technical center for deactivation and comprehensive management of RW, materials, ionizing radiation sources SSE Kyiv state interregional special combine SSE Lviv state interregional special combine Ukrainian State Corporation Radon SSE Odessa state interregional special combine SSE Dnipropetrovsk state interregional special combine SSE Kharkiv state interregional special combine Ukrainian radiological training center SSE Donetsk state special combine 6
7 Amount of accumulated SRS, pcs as of NNEGC Energoatom (storage) 5715 pcs. Under Operation and Recorded in State RW Register (10084 pcs.) Ukrainian State Corporation Radon (storage) pcs. Exclusion Zone SSE ChNPP (storage) 3714 pcs. 7
8 Disused SRS, accepted at SSE of the Ukrainian State Corporation Radon in 2012, from main RW producers Industry 47% Fuel and Energy Complex 7% Medicine and Health Protection 2% Structures of the Ministry of Defense and the Ministry of Emergencies 18% Other 6% Transport 13% Scientific and Project Establishments 7% Totally accepted in 2012: 5833 disused SRS 8
9 Long-term disused SRS management plan Modern efficient disused SRS management system should include the following generic basic elements: Comprehensive database of all SRS: incoming SRS, SRS in-use and disused SRS. Procedures relating to the role and responsibility of state and local authorities (laws, regulations, norms etc.). Qualified and trained personnel. New and upgraded facilities. New and upgraded equipment. Guarantied funding. Support of population. 9
10 Three Stages of the Long-term Plan Implementation The Long-term Plan will be implemented in three stages during 15 years ( ). First stage: transportation of SRS to the temporary storages of the Ukrainian State Corporation Radon state specialized enterprises (during with the financial support of Germany have been transported for storage sources, total activity 5,72*10¹⁴ Bq, with the USA support 3973 sources, total activity 1,92*10¹⁴ Bq). Second stage 1. To design, to build, to license and to put into operation Centralized disused SRS storage. 2. To create infrastructure for supporting of Centralized Storage operation. 3. To transfer SRS from state specialized enterprises of the USC Radon to Centralized Storage. Third stage Storage operation. SRS storage (during 50 years). 10
11 Second stage of the Long-term Plan Centralized disused SRS Storage The Storage is being built with the financial support of the Department of Energy and Climate Changes of the United Kingdom and European Commission Construction Start March 2011 End of construction
12 Centralized disused SRS Storage Zone of SRS storage Transshippingcomplex with protective module 12
13 Assistance of the French Alternative Energies and Atomic Energy Commission in creation of Ukrainian disused SRS management system development of module mobile protection cell for SRS blocks discharge,placed at the Ukrainian corporation Radon sites development and production of type B containers for SRS temporary storage and transportation 13
14 Assistance of the U.S. Department of Energy in Creation of the Disused SRS Management System in Ukraine Modernization of physical protection of USC Radon specialized enterprises Production and delivery of special vehicles 1 vehicle has been delivered to Kharkiv state interregional special combine Аmnesty contract is signed Automated system of radioactive materials transportation management contract is prepared for signing 14
15 Orphaned SRS Information about the orphaned SRS Found orphaned SRS after their identification are transferred into category of radioactive wastes and are moved to USC Radon specialized enterprises Experts from the USC Radon specialized enterprises annually take part in expropriation of 5-10 radionuclide orphaned sources
16 Shipping packaging set УКТ1В-180Н Constructional material: protection container corrosion-resistant steel, lead; shielding container carbon steel, heat insulating material. Dimensioning specifications, mm. diameter; height - shielding container protection container Maximum loading activity of the set: by Со-60 9,99Е+12 Bq (2,70Е+2Ci)
17 Shipping packaging set УКТ1В-230Н Constructional material: protection container corrosion-resistant steel, lead; shielding container carbon steel, heat insulating material. Dimensioning specifications, mm. diameter; height -shielding container protection container Maximum loading activity of the set: by Со-60 4,44Е+13 Bq, (1,2Е+3Ci)
18 Multichannel shipping packaging set УКТ1В Constructional material: protection container corrosion-resistant steel, lead; shielding container carbon steel, heat insulating material. Dimensioning specifications, mm. diameter; height - shielding container protection container Maximum loading activity of the set: by Со-60 5,18Е+14 Bq, (1,40Е+4 Ci)
19 Shipping packaging set УКТ1А-420Н Purpose: safe transportation and storage of plutonium-beryllic sources of neutron radiation type ИБН-1 - ИБН-8-7 with isotope 238Pu. Constructional material: protection container corrosion-resistant steel, paraffin; shielding container carbon steel, heat insulating material. Maximum loading activity of the set: 5Е+8 neutron/s(324,3 Ci)
